    Lynn K.

    Really love the family-friendly vibe here. We were seated at the time of our reservation and the server was quick to take our drink orders. We ordered beans and greens and the fried zucchini appetizer which were both sizable and good. Dinners were eggplant parmigiana; chicken parmigiana; Tortiglioni and meatballs; and vodka cavatelli. Most of us added a side salad for an up charge. The salad was great too but honestly, by the time dinner was served, I was full so I'd not recommend adding the salad. All of us took home the leftover food. A common site you will see is people carrying a large paper bag containing leftovers on their way out after dinner. Everything was beautifully plated and delicious. We will be back! Check out the awesome bar too!

    I like this place. Not just for the food, although it is very good. My recommendation for the food…read moreis focus on the pizza and calzones or on things that are different than you might find another restaurants that are considered to be "pizza places". They have a really good selection of Spaghetti and other pasta dishes. Their beer selection is good for a place that does not specialize in beer selection. They have a good mix of craft beers mixed with more popular brands. What I particularly like about this place is that every time I go there it is very friendly. Even the tone of the friendliness changes depending on the day of the week. I recently went there on a weekday after work and most people there knew each other, but it was more of a calm and relaxing environment then when I went there on a Saturday evening. Many of the people in there seem to know each other, but if you are new, it is still very welcoming. Bartenders will bring you into the conversation that they are having with other people there who are clearly regulars. you can tell how homey it is because on a recent visit there I heard two people who were leaving, but said "I'll be back" meaning they were coming back later that day. Everybody appeared to be having a good time, but nobody was drunk or obnoxious. They also have several video roulette games there and the games are large enough that you can actually watch people play. That is actually much more fun that I would have expected. General impression is that this is a very friendly place with good food and consistency in terms of being enjoyable experiences.
